Police are searching for four teenagers who beat and tried to rob a delivery man in Manhattan.

Police say surveillance video shows three of the teens beating a man in a hallway at 420 Morningside Avenue in Morningside Heights on Friday afternoon, while the fourth acted as lookout.

click to enlarge
click to enlarge

Police say they ordered Chinese food, then waited outside the sixth-floor elevator for the deliveryman to arrive.

They beat him and tried to get money from his pocket, but he had no cash on him.

They ran off toward Morningside Park.

Some residents who live in the building say they've noticed strangers coming and going and will now be on alert.

"Sometimes there's a stranger or someone I don't know going inside. I worry they'll go inside and take something. It is usual here. So I wish there were more serious security," said one tenant.

"I think anyone who attacks another human being, that just breaks my heart to hear something like that," said another.

The victim, who was punched in the eye and left with a bloody mouth, is said to be doing okay.

Police say all four suspects are between 15 and 19 years old.

All were seen wearing jeans and dark puffy jackets or hoodies.
